
Euclid Hall Bar + Kitchen
Euclid Hall Bar + Kitchen was a chef-driven restaurant in one of Denver’s premier dining districts, historic Larimer Square. The 1883 building is located around the corner from the primary streetscape – making it all the more important to change the public perception of the space. The design transformed the dark, cave-like space into multiple levels of warmth and openness. The space uses straightforward materials and construction details in imaginative ways to give the space its originality and in-keeping with the chef’s artistic use of simple ingredients in her dishes.

Embracing an inclusive ethos, Hurley Place positions itself with the river as its focal point, inviting diverse communities and fostering economic vibrancy. The Riverfront development is comprised of two residential towers, a hotel tower, and an expansive central open space connecting to the river. This central connector is flanked by food & beverage and retail establishments and serves as both a connection to the Promenade but also a gathering space for the community.
